    Cataclysm - Imp SS & Chimera

    Hey

    I was wondering if someone knew the following - looking at the talent combined with the shot.

    Improve Serpent Sting makes SS deal instant damage when it is applied.
    I was wondering if Chimera "applied" a new SS - thus dealing the extra damage.

    It would make a lot of sense if it did with the removed extra damage is SS is applied.

    I think I read something about this elsewhere and a beta tester said that no, the refresh mechanic on chimera doesn't benefit from the effect of the imp SS talent. The reason being that chimera simply resets the duration to full, it's not the same mechanic as if a new one were applied (this is the same reason we only manually refresh the sting under specific circumstances on live). Unless something changes, imp SS will be wasted talent points for a MM build.
